🧠 What Does It Mean to Dream About Studying in a Library?
Libraries in dreams represent knowledge, learning, silence, and personal development. When you dream of being inside one, especially while studying or reading with concentration, it shows that you’re mentally preparing yourself for future success or internal transformation.
📖 Symbolic meanings of this dream include:
🎓 Desire for self-growth or education
📘 Seeking wisdom or life answers
🧘 Dedication, focus, and discipline
💡 Subconscious preparing for a challenge
🔍 Curiosity and openness to new perspectives
Such dreams are positive and empowering, indicating that you are in a phase of self-reflection, knowledge acquisition, or long-term planning.

🌟 Common Library Dream Scenarios and Their Meanings
1. 📘 Studying at a desk with focus
This indicates commitment, discipline, and preparation. You may be actively working toward a goal in waking life — consciously or unconsciously.
2. 📚 Reading a specific book
If you remember the book’s title or subject, it may offer clues about something you're ready to learn, confront, or explore.
3. 🧘 Feeling calm and immersed
Symbolizes that you are currently in a healthy state of reflection — growing inwardly without pressure.
4. 📖 Searching for a book or subject
Suggests that you're on a journey for understanding, clarity, or deeper insight — emotionally, professionally, or spiritually.

✅ How to Respond to This Dream in Real Life
1. 📅 Schedule time for self-education
Whether it’s reading, online courses, or journaling — set aside regular time to invest in your mind.
2. 📘 Revisit what inspires you
Reconnect with books, podcasts, or content that spark your curiosity or personal growth.
3. ✍️ Reflect and write
Journaling your thoughts or learnings can turn abstract insights into real transformation.
4. 🧘 Protect your focus
Carve out quiet, distraction-free time — just like a library — to deepen your thinking or creative work.
